Opportunities across the healthcare industry Rethinking information processing for genomic and medical data

Real-world examples in healthcare SAP HANA platform is well-suited to the specific needs of the healthcare industry, where much of the data is

unstructured. You can run natural-language processing and text analytics technology in conjunction with SAP

HANA to draw information from free-form text such as social media and electronic medical records. That

information can then be integrated with structured data sets for further analysis. Real-time data analysis will play

a critical role in driving new development in many medical models. In fact, leading companies across industry

segments are already seeing compelling benefits by putting new strategies and supporting technologies

in place.

Supporting better healthcare decisions Evidence-based medicine

In a hospital like Charité,weseeanunendingstreamofdataeveryday.Andit’sofutmostimportance

that we collect this data – and filter and control it – and reuse it for patient care, or for teaching, or for

driving research. . . . In the medical field, it is critical that we move away from the flood of paper that is

overwhelming doctors today; that we continually move toward electronic data capture.

Prof. Dr. Karl Max Einhäupl, Chief Executive Officer, Charité

Observation and careful analysis of the evidence have always

been fundamental to medical advancement. But the scale has

changed. Now, massive amounts of internal and external data

must be consolidated and analyzed. This includes personal

electronic medical records and extensive findings from clinical

research.

Using huge sample sizes and more complete data sets, patterns

can be discovered that previously might have gone unnoticed.

Research institutions can use SAP HANA to conduct detailed

analyses of hundreds of thousands of patient cases, each

with hundreds of thousands of data points. And researchers

can gain answers in seconds rather than hours. The positive

outcomes include more time for research, better quality results,

and improved treatments for the future.

Supporting better healthcare decisions Personalized medicine

AOK wants to analyze patient data, prescription data, and insurance data to find patterns that increase

the likelihood of an illness later in life. You can then reach out to the insured right away and offer

preventive care.

Udo Patzelt, Requirements Management, AOK Systems

Medical advancements such as genetic testing and molecular diagnostics are fueling a greater focus on personalized medicine. A more predictive approach to treatment results in better preventive programs. The new standard may well be identifying and averting medical problems well before they arise. The result: healthier patients and the potential for significantly lower healthcare costs. Insurance providers worldwide are looking to offer personalized healthcare programs to large customer bases. Using SAP HANA platform can help identify patterns of illness through analysis of billions of diagnoses and massive amounts of other medical data. Using this insight to provide superior, affordable healthcare services will differentiate insurers from the competition. Individualized preemptive health programs can help clients avoid illness, while insurers can limit the need for expensive and sometimes unnecessary treatments.

Supporting better healthcare decisions Medical genetics

MKI wants to deliver advanced medical treatments to as many patients as possible by introducing real-

time, Big Data analysis into healthcare. . . . If we can deliver the analysis [of genome extraction] by the

end of the day before the patient leaves the hospital, this can revolutionize cancer treatment processes

in the future.

Yukihisa Kato, CTO and Director, Mitsui Knowledge Industries (MKI)

Full genome sequencing provides raw data on 6 billion letters of an individual’sDNA.It’snosurprisethatthefirsthumangenomeproject took more than 10 years to complete. Now the emphasis is on genome interpretation and the mining of that data for clinically actionable information. Researchers are comparing genome sequences among large sample groups to better understand target genetic markers. This could accelerate the development of treatmentsfordiseasessuchascancerandAlzheimer’s.

Life science companies offering genome analytic services are

integral to this effort. With SAP HANA, data that once took two

days to process can be analyzed in minutes. This can translate

into faster and more accurate diagnoses, better patient care with

fewer doctor visits, and expedited pharmaceutical discoveries with

lower development costs.

Supporting better healthcare decisions Medical device lifecycle management

Having data in a searchable format and being able to provide it in an ad hoc report is a game changer.

. . . We serve a patient every four seconds, there are seven million patients per year, so you can

imagine the huge amounts of unstructured text data we capture.

Brian Raver, Senior Manager – BI Strategy, Medtronic

Implanted medical devices can help extend and improve the quality of life. As a result, millions of patients receive devices such as artificial hips and implantable cardioverter defibrillators each year. Proactively managing these devices and analyzing their ongoing performance is critical to ensuring patient safety and mitigating potential risks. Monitoring and responding to patient feedback is an important part of product improvement.

Companies can use SAP HANA to analyze large amounts of

data in global customer service systems. This includes

multisource data acquisition and the ability to handle long,

unstructured data. For example, company analysts can work with

up to 15,000 characters in a single business warehouse object.
